Circa 340-330 BC. AR didrachm or nomos, 7.84 gr., 22.4 mm.

Obv.: head of Demeter to the left, hair tucked up under barley wreath.

Rev.: META; ear of barley with six grains on each side and leaf to the right; in left field: kerykeion and ΛY.

Ref.: Johnston class A 1.8; HNI 1556.
Superb old cabinet toning. High relief. Impressive pedigree. Nearly Extremely Fine.

Ex Rollin & Feuardent (Paris, May 9, 1910), lot 66; Hirsch XXXIII (München 1913), lot 147; Ars Classica XV, (Luzern 1930), lot 175 and Vinchon Numismatique (Paris, March 11, 1988), lot 187. Privately purchased from Jean Vinchon Numismatique in February 2011.
